Marcos Alonso 'agrees to join La Liga giants after Barcelona exit'

Marcos Alonso reportedly reaches a decision over his next club ahead of his anticipated exit from Barcelona in the summer.
Sports Mole

Barcelona defender Marcos Alonso is reportedly prepared to sign for another La Liga giant in the summer.

When Alonso departed Chelsea for Camp Nou in 2022, it was a low-cost addition that was viewed as a shrewd piece of business.

That is exactly how it proved to be, with Alonso making 24 appearances either at centre-back or left-back as Barcelona won the La Liga title.

However, now 33 years of age, the former Chelsea star has dropped down the pecking order at the Catalan giants, with his cause not helped by injury.

Just four starts and three substitute outings have been made in all competitions, with his last outing coming as far back as November.

With Barcelona needing to cut costs at the end of the season and the Spain international being out of contract, it is a foregone conclusion that he will leave for pastures new.

According to Cadena SER, negotiations have already reached an advanced stage with regards to Alonso signing for Atletico Madrid.

The report suggests that there will be somewhat of a defensive reshuffle at Atletico this summer, with Mario Hermoso potentially departing on a free transfer.

Furthermore, 33-year-old centre-back Stefan Savic may also move on from Civitas Metropolitano despite earning regular game time during 2023-24.

Meanwhile, Caglar Soyuncu finds himself back in his homeland with Fenerbahce and it appears highly likely that he will be sold in the summer.

Why Alonso would likely settle at Atletico

Alonso is no stranger to the city of Madrid having been born in the Spanish capital and spent the early days of his professional career at Real Madrid.

Part of Alonso's reasoning to move to Barcelona in 2022 was his father having representing them during his playing days, and Atletico fall into the same category.

Up until last year, Alonso was still a part of the Spain national squad, but it appears likely that he will be able to fully focus his attention on club matters from next season onwards.
